Description

Summary

Add a public PerformWP site scan workflow for lead generation and performance education.

This belongs to the website/growth surface rather than the core plugin runtime, but it should align with the Perform product roadmap.

Proposed scope

  • Add a public scan form on performwp.com.
  • Collect only the target URL and optional email after showing results.
  • Show safe, high-level checks:
    • TTFB
    • compression
    • page size
    • mobile lab score or external test link if integrated later
    • caching/header hints where available
  • Route recommendations to Perform docs, feature pages, and the draft content strategy.
  • Do not make unverifiable field Core Web Vitals claims from a single scan.

Acceptance criteria

  • A visitor can run a scan without logging in.
  • Results are clear, limited, and privacy-conscious.
  • Email capture is optional and consent-based.
  • Recommendations map to Perform features or content.
  • Any external API usage is documented before implementation.
